Output 86fe7d6354a9c5cce78bb9ca4b089de4d8667d4967632c7ce3cfa413586d8de5:1

value
26445388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d03c09e1e3aca60b10a471efa6a91f94d70f31f OP_EQUAL
address
3EYdhKAi6AAUgJcbcs4yaRzcv6BtxqQdUq
transaction
86fe7d6354a9c5cce78bb9ca4b089de4d8667d4967632c7ce3cfa413586d8de5
spent
false

64 Sat Ranges